A recent wave of controversy has emerged following accusations of insider trading and a Ponzi scheme that could harm real people. With President Trump at the helm, criticism is directed at his understanding of economics, raising concerns about the stability of the markets.
Many believe current leadership is more interested in profit than public welfare. One comment highlights that "the greed is unstoppable," suggesting that all presidents may engage in market manipulation.
"He and his circle of criminals just enriched themselves"
Insider trading allegations intensified after reports surfaced that a trader profited $192 million from a leveraged Bitcoin short position, which opened just before an announcement of heavy tariffs on China. The timing of the announcement raised eyebrows and fans the flames of speculation that the administration is exploiting market vulnerabilities.
The crypto market, notorious for its volatility, reacted sharply to the news. Comments indicate mixed emotions among enthusiasts, with one user wondering why a "small drop" impacted the community so intensely. Notably, liquidations in the crypto world can lead to devastating losses. Another comment suggested that this drop mostly affected those who had entered the market in October, as Bitcoin prices remained relatively stable since September.
Users also reflect on the psychological impact of such losses, stating, "The trajectory of every crypto token is the floor next to the tears of the victims." The sentiment suggests a blend of frustration and resignation, with some contemplating returning to fraudulent activities as a way to cope.

The current events surrounding insider trading and Ponzi schemes in crypto echo the early 2000s dot-com bubble, where rampant speculation led to severe market corrections. Just as investors embraced unsustainable tech stocks fueled by internet hype, today's crypto enthusiasts are drawn to projects with their own glitzy narratives. The emotional rollercoaster, characterized by initial excitement followed by sharp downturns, creates a vivid parallel where people's hopes and dreams fell apart overnight, much like what we see unfolding today in the crypto arena. This comparison underscores the need for caution, as history often repeats itself when lessons go unheeded.
